Geographic Location of Kurhans


The village Kurhans is located in Sagri Tahsil of Azamgarh District in the State of Uttar Pradesh in India. It is governed by Kajara Dilshadpur Gram Panchayat. It comes under Azmatgarh Community Development Block. The nearest town is Azamgarh, which is about 5 kilometers away from Kurhans.

Social Structure of Kurhans


As per available data from the year 2009, 336 persons live in 53 house holds in the village Kurhans. There are 187 female individuals and 149 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 55.65% and males constitute 44.35% of the total population.

There are 105 scheduled castes persons of which 67 are females and 38 are males. Females constitute 63.81% and males constitute 36.19%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 31.25% of the total population.

Population density of Kurhans is 698.54 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Kurhans

Total area of Kurhans is 48.1 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 31.6 ha. About 31.6 ha is irrigated area. About 31.6 ha is irrigated by wells/tube wells.

About 5.6 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 2.67 ha is under miscellaneous tree crops.

About 0.2 ha is lying as current fallow area. About 0.65 ha is culturable waste land. About 7.38 ha is lying as fallow land other than current fallows.

Schools in Kurhans


There are no pre-primary schools in the village Kurhans or anywhere in the nearby villages.

There are no private or government primary schools in the village. However, there is a private primary school in Lilapatti, which is less than 5 kms away from Kurhans.

There are no private or government middle schools in the village. However, there is a government middle school in Jiyanpur, which is 5-10 kms away from Kurhans.

There are no private or government sec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private secondary school in Jiyanpur, which is 5-10 kms away from Kurhans.

There are no private or government senior secondary schools in the village. However, there is a government senior secondary school in Jiyanpur, which is 5-10 kms away from Kurhans.
